First invented in France in 1827, a lithophane (Greek for “vision in stone”) is a porcelain engraving that comes alive when lit from behind. The image is created by light shining through the different thicknesses of the translucent, kiln fired porcelain; the thicker areas appear darker, and the thinner areas appear brighter. Light shining through the lamp’s panels has a lovely “sepia” tone, which highlights the beauty of the image. Made in California. (13 ¼” high)
